    Abstract: A scalable, interleaved pulse forming converter is disclosed having two Buck switching converter modules each contributing half to the total load of the circuit to produce a programmable current pulse. Synchronization pulses to the two modules are set 180 degrees out of phase of each other to reduce ripple current. The invention is susceptible to various interleaved modifications to further reduce ripple current and increase power, as well as to electrically isolate the load from input or battery ground.

    Abstract: A reeling control system and an air driven tow reel machine incorporating such a control system are disclosed. In the disclosed control system and reeling machine of the present invention, towline velocity is monitored and reel-in and reel-out operations are regulated according to a programmed towline velocity profile. A position sensor senses the position of the turbine vent doors and a velocity sensor device provides the instantaneous towline velocity. A velocity comparator compares the instantaneous towline velocity with a desired velocity value from a desired velocity profile. Based upon the difference between actual and desired towline velocities, a door control device generates a driving signal for controlling the vent door position accordingly.
